Output 84af7db9a97e9d7176e15f49f1954175504242e0c86e04a2103f298f77d15da2:0

value
25528
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0f68daf95d6298a0b1b23bd0ca2d75b739348f61 OP_EQUALVERIFY OP_CHECKSIG
address
12QUkMey2SbfTr49LbuLECZXwyKhcTwfag
transaction
84af7db9a97e9d7176e15f49f1954175504242e0c86e04a2103f298f77d15da2
confirmations
443955
spent
true